Identify the correct pairing from below .
(i) Cassia - lmbricate aestivation
(ii) Lady finger - Twisted aestivation
(iii) Calotropis - Vexillary aestivation
(iv) Lily - Epipetalous stamens
(v) Alsotonia - Whorled phyllotaxy
(vi) Silk cotton - Pinnately compound leaf

A

(i) , (ii) , (v)

B

(i) , (ii) , (v) , (vi)

C

(ii) , (iv) , (v) , (vi)

D

(iii) , (iv) , (v) , (vi)

Text Solution

AI Generated Solution

The correct Answer is:
To solve the question of identifying the correct pairings from the given options, we will analyze each option one by one. ### Step-by-Step Solution: 1. **Option (i): Cassia - Imbricate Aestivation** - **Analysis**: In Cassia, the petals overlap each other in a specific manner where the margins of the petals overlap without a particular direction. - **Conclusion**: This pairing is **correct**. 2. **Option (ii): Lady Finger - Twisted Aestivation** - **Analysis**: In Lady Finger (Okra), the petals exhibit twisted aestivation where one petal margin overlaps the next one. - **Conclusion**: This pairing is **correct**. 3. **Option (iii): Calotropis - Vexillary Aestivation** - **Analysis**: Calotropis does not exhibit vexillary aestivation; instead, it has a different type of aestivation. - **Conclusion**: This pairing is **incorrect**. 4. **Option (iv): Lily - Epipetalous Stamens** - **Analysis**: In Lily, the stamens are not epipetalous; they are attached to the perianth (the combined petals and sepals). - **Conclusion**: This pairing is **incorrect**. 5. **Option (v): Alsotonia - Whorled Phyllotaxy** - **Analysis**: In Alsotonia, multiple leaves arise from a single node, forming a whorl. - **Conclusion**: This pairing is **correct**. 6. **Option (vi): Silk Cotton - Pinnately Compound Leaf** - **Analysis**: Silk Cotton (Bombax) has palmately compound leaves, not pinnately compound leaves. - **Conclusion**: This pairing is **incorrect**. ### Summary of Correct Pairings: - Correct pairings identified are: - (i) Cassia - Imbricate Aestivation (Correct) - (ii) Lady Finger - Twisted Aestivation (Correct) - (v) Alsotonia - Whorled Phyllotaxy (Correct) ### Final Answer: The correct pairings are (i), (ii), and (v). ---
